That's right Matt.

I just checked in a sial.y that takes care of the type clash and the
empty action.
It should compile fine on Slackware now. Is Slackware symblink'ing yacc
to bison ?

cvs diff sial.y

diff -r1.3 sial.y
75c75
<       | ctype_decl ';'
---
>       | ctype_decl ';'                { ; }
123,124d122
<       ;
<

> yacc != bison (at least, on my system) ... I assume you aren't
> using Berkeley's yacc?  You are correct -- bison fails, but
> yacc doesn't.  If you need a quick fix, use Berkeley's yacc.
> In the meantime, I'll take a look at how to fix this.
> 
> (I have RH on a build system, which has byacc-1.9-18)

> > I'm trying to compile lkcdutils-1.0.7 on Slackware 8.0 (gcc-2.95.3,
> > bison-1.28).
> > Compilation fails on file sial.y
> >
> > yacc -psial -v -t -d sial.y
> > sial.y:76: type clash (`' `t') on default action
> > sial.y:125: invalid input: ;
> > make[1]: *** [sial.tab.h] Error 1
